Roberto considering Barca exit, unhappy with extension offer (reliability: 4 stars)

Sergi Roberto's contract at Barcelona expires in 2022 and the club is yet to open official talks over a possible extension, ARA's reputable Xavi Hernandez Navarro reports.

It's said that the Catalans' idea is to offer him a short-term deal on lower wages, with the La Masia graduate set to turn 30 next year. Barca can no longer afford his salary of €9m per year.

Although his preferred option would be to continue at Camp Nou, Roberto is considering other future options, the same source adds. He's unhappy with the club offering him a one-year extension only.

Meanwhile, Sergi has suffered a relapse which will reportedly see him sidelined for several months, making him unavailable for this summer's Euros.

In total, the 29-year-old made 20 appearances for Barca this term, scoring a goal and providing two assists.

'I'm going through tough times physically and mentally': Sergi Roberto sends message amid fresh injury

"When things go wrong it's time to wake up and do everything in your power to change it. I am going through tough times, both physically and mentally, but I am convinced that good things will come," Sergi Roberto writes via Instagram.

"With work and positivity as I have always done because I want to return to enjoying what I like most and especially to be at 100%! Thank you all for your messages of encouragement!" he adds.

Sergi Roberto is partly responsible for Barca's unwanted result against Levante. The player entered the pitch after the half-time break and put in a very poor defensive performance before picking up an injury.

The Spaniard could spend a few months on the sidelines following his relapse.

Barcelona confirm Roberto's injury, Sergi expected to miss remainder of the season

Sergi Roberto is 'suffering from tendon discomfort in his right rectus femoris', Barcelona have just confirmed.

The same problem had ruled the 29-year-old out for around four months of action earlier this season. Roberto suffered a relapse in Barca's 3-3 draw at Levante on Tuesday.

Even though the club haven't put any timeframe on Sergi's recovery, reliable AS journalist Javi Miguel says that the Spaniard is set to spend around 3-4 weeks on the sidelines and thus miss the remaining clashes with Celta and Eibar.
